The probability that an archer hits a target when he shoots an arrow is 0.7. The archer shoots two

arrows at a target. Complete the tree diagram. Write answers as decimals.

If the probability to hit is 0.7, then the probability to miss is 0.3.

P(hit, hit) = 0.7*0.7 = 0.49

P(hit, miss) = 0.7*0.3 = 0.21

P(miss, hit) = 0.3*0.7 = 0.21

P(miss, miss) = 0.3*0.3 = 0.09
